dc.description.abstractThis project deals with the problem of improving the volumetric efficiency of a single cylinder engine (and with the possibility to extend it to multicylinder engine) for a wide range of frequencies. The reason for this project is that the acoustic phenomena which takes place inside an intake system greatly influence the volumetric efficiency of an engine. The studied solution is the addition of tunable resonators to the intake system. In order to obtain satisfactory results are treated the next configurations: an in-series resonator with a variable volume placed near the cylinder and a side-branch resonator with a variable cross section connected to a constant volume resonator. Intake systems equipped with this kind of resonators are studied using the Mathematica program.
